What Are the Advantages of Transparent Quartz Tubes Compared to Other Materials?


Transparent Quartz Tubes, as a high-performance pipeline material, demonstrate unique advantages in various fields compared to traditional metal, plastic, or glass pipelines. Its outstanding characteristics include extremely high temperature resistance, chemical stability, excellent optical transparency, and excellent mechanical strength. These advantages make the Transparent Quartz Tube widely used in high-temperature, high-pressure, and complex chemical environments, such as in the semiconductor, chemical, pharmaceutical, optoelectronics, and laboratory industries. Compared to other common pipeline materials, the advantages of Transparent Quartz Tubes are particularly prominent, especially in special applications where high temperature or transparency is required.

Extremely High Temperature Resistance

The Transparent Quartz Tube can withstand temperatures above 1000°C, far exceeding the temperature limits of conventional plastic and metal pipes. For example, common plastic pipes such as PVC typically can only withstand temperatures of 50-60°C, while Transparent Quartz Tubes' high temperature resistance makes them indispensable materials in high-temperature environments. They are widely used in laser technology, chemical reactors, and semiconductor manufacturing, where they can operate stably and avoid deformation or rupture of the pipeline.

Excellent Chemical Stability

The Transparent Quartz Tube exhibits exceptional corrosion resistance to most chemicals, particularly acids, bases, and organic solvents. For example, common metal pipes may corrode in acidic and alkaline environments, whereas Transparent Quartz Tubes maintain stability and are not subject to corrosion in such environments. Therefore, it is particularly suitable for the transport and storage of chemical reactions and highly corrosive liquids. This characteristic of the Transparent Quartz Tube makes it particularly important in the chemical, pharmaceutical, and food industries.

Excellent Optical Transparency

The Transparent Quartz Tube has extremely high transparency, effectively transmitting ultraviolet light, visible light, and even some infrared light. This characteristic makes it crucial in fields such as optical equipment, laser systems, and optical fiber transmission. For example, in ultraviolet sterilization, optical experiments, and the solar industry, the Transparent Quartz Tube ensures efficient light transmission, providing higher operating performance for equipment. Ordinary glass pipes or metal pipes cannot achieve this high level of transparency.

Excellent Mechanical Strength and Impact Resistance

Although the main advantages of Transparent Quartz Tubes lie in their optical and chemical properties, their mechanical strength is also outstanding. The Transparent Quartz Tube's compressive strength and impact resistance allow it to withstand certain external pressures and impacts. In industrial environments that require high pressure or strong impacts, the use of Transparent Quartz Tubes can significantly improve the system's safety and reliability. This makes them stand out compared to more fragile glass pipes, especially in high-pressure or harsh operating environments.

Non-Toxicity and Environmental Friendliness

Unlike many plastic pipes, Transparent Quartz Tubes do not contain harmful substances, such as plasticizers or heavy metals, making them more environmentally friendly. This makes them safer for use in medical, food, and pharmaceutical industries. For example, during liquid transmission and drug manufacturing, the non-toxicity of Transparent Quartz Tubes prevents product contamination, ensuring the purity and quality of the final product.

Applications of Transparent Quartz Tubes

Semiconductor Manufacturing

In semiconductor manufacturing, precise control of chemicals and high-temperature gases is essential. The high temperature resistance, chemical stability, and optical transparency of Transparent Quartz Tubes make them critical in this industry. Transparent Quartz Tubes are used in high-temperature gas transmission, chemical reactors, and optical windows in photolithography equipment, ensuring stability and accuracy during the manufacturing process.

Chemical Industry

Transparent Quartz Tubes can withstand strong acids, alkalis, and organic solvents, making them widely used in chemical reactors, storage tanks, and transport pipelines. Their excellent chemical stability ensures that they will not corrode or leak during long-term use, guaranteeing the safe transport of chemicals.

Medical and Biotechnology

In medical devices, Transparent Quartz Tubes are used in optical transmission, laser treatment, and medical imaging. Their non-toxicity and high transparency make them an ideal material for liquid transport and optical fiber applications, widely used in medical instruments and biological analysis equipment.

Optics and Laser Technology

The high transparency of Transparent Quartz Tubes makes them irreplaceable in optical systems. They are widely used in laser systems, ultraviolet sterilization devices, optical fiber transmission pipelines, and more, providing significant advantages in light transmission and high-performance lasers.
